Peter Ruth Concert History

Peter “Madcat” Ruth’s music has been evolving for over forty years. It started in the Chicago area in the early 1960s, with Madcat playing folk/blues on guitar and harmonica. By the late 1960s he had immersed himself in the Chicago Blues and was studying harmonica with Big Walter Horton. In the early 1970s Madcat moved to Ann Arbor, where he was a key presence in two of Ann Arbor’s finest progressive rock bands, New Heavenly Blue and Sky King.
